Selling Your Home in Helotes, TX
Helotes sits in Northwest Bexar County where small-town main-street charm meets Hill Country topography and quick access to San Antonio's employment corridors. Sellers here often work with buyers who want a quieter setting without giving up a reasonable commute, and who care about lot size, trees, and schools.

What Sellers Should Know About Helotes
Every Helotes neighborhood has its own buyer expectations and pricing dynamics. Here's what tends to shape a sale in this market.
Common Property Types in Helotes
- Larger lots and mature trees are central to Helotes appeal, so lot presentation and boundary clarity matter in marketing.
- Northside ISD schools are a major draw and frequently influence buyer interest and resale value.
- Some properties border or include Hill Country terrain, which can involve wildlife or drainage considerations.
- Competition from nearby master-planned communities means accurate pricing matters for resale homes.
- Custom and acreage homes can have septic, well, or Ag-use considerations that affect the sale.

Questions Helotes Homeowners Ask Before Selling
How long does it usually take to sell a home in Helotes?
Well-presented homes in popular school zones tend to move steadily, while acreage or higher-priced properties may take longer to match the right buyer.
Should I make repairs before selling my Helotes home?
It depends on your goals and budget. Some updates improve resale; others don't. We'll compare the cost of repairs against selling as-is or a cash offer.
Can I sell my Helotes home as-is?
Yes. We can list it as-is on the open market or explore a direct cash offer, then show you the expected outcome of each path.
Do buyers in Helotes care about lot size?
Often, yes — larger lots and trees are a big part of Helotes' appeal. We'll make sure lot features are presented clearly to the right buyers.
